对于Animal类,如果给成员变量age赋值
举一反三
- class Person { int age; public Person(int age) { ______________//让局部变量的age给成员变量的age赋值 } public int getAge() { return this.age; } } 在横线处填入正确的代码,可以让局部变量的age给成员变量的age赋值
- 对于Person类,如果给成员变量name赋值 A: Person.name="老王"; B: p.name="老王"; C: p.setName("老王"); D: p.getName("老王");
- 定义一个动物类 Animal ,具有 name 成员变量,构造方法和 sing()方法。定义一个 Cat 类继承 Animal 类,增添 furColor 成员变量,重写构造方法和 sing()方法。定义一个 Bird 类继承 Animal 类,增添 featherColor 成员变量,重写构造方法和 sing()方法。在 main 方法 中接收用户的输入 "1.Cat 2.Bird" 创建 Cat 或者 Bird 对象,并把该对象的引用赋值给一个 Animal 引用变量 pet,最后调用引用变量 pet 的方法 sing(),并将结果输出。
- 现有一个字符串"张三 20 800.5",请将"张三"赋值给name变量,20赋值给age变量,800赋值给score变量,建议可以使用字符串输入流istringstream.
- 自定义一个Person类,属性有姓名、年龄、体重,创建一个Person类对象, 给该对象赋值,并输出属性值。 补充以下程序。 classStudent{ Stringname;//定义name成员变量,保存姓名 ____1_______//定义age成员变量,保存年龄 doubleweight;//定义weight成员变量,,保存体重 } publicclassTest{ publicstaticvoidmain(String[]args){ ________2_______//创建Student类对象s ________3_______;//给姓名赋值为王平 s.age=20;//给年龄赋值为20 s.weight=100;//给体重赋值为100 System.out.println(____4_______);//输出结果为“学生王平的年龄是20,体重是100.0” } }